我购买了一个 Crucial NVMe PCIe m.2 SSD 并将我的旧硬盘克隆到它。所有数据都可以在文件资源管理器中访问,但 SSD 存在问题(过热且无法启动),我需要将其退回。
我想在返回之前从其中安全地擦除我的数据,但我不确定如何,因为我只能通过 USB 外壳访问 SSD,并且实际上无法启动到设备。以下是我知道的方法,以及为什么它们不起作用:
使用制造商的工具确保擦除或消毒。Crucial 确实有执行这些任务的软件,但 SSD 需要安装在计算机上(它不会通过 USB 识别它)。由于我无法启动到 SSD,我无法运行此工具。我认为 Crucial 的存储执行软件没有可启动版本。
使用 nvme-cli 命令行实用程序并发送清理命令。由于它仅通过 USB 外壳连接,因此 nvme-cli 不会将其视为 nvme 设备 -问:我还能让它以某种方式工作吗?
任何建议表示赞赏。我不在乎我所做的是否会缩短设备的使用寿命 - 反正它不会被转售。我只是希望我的所有数据都消失(而且我需要它完整地返回,所以我不能拿锤子去敲它......)
安装 SSD,然后使用 nvme-cli 从 USB 启动 Linux。
由于所有 NVMe SSD 都是真正的 PCI Express 设备,因此台式 PC 可以使用简单的 M.2-to-PCIe 适配器安装多个 SSD,因此您可以在从另一个 SSD 启动时访问一个 SSD。
几乎可以引导任何 linux live 发行版并通过管道
/dev/urandom
连接到设备。dd
将是传统的,但pv
或cat
将起作用。你怎么知道它“过热”?你是如何进行这种“克隆”的?如果您希望它启动,可能还需要更多步骤,尤其是最近的 Windows 版本。